Antisip libosip2 4.1.0 heap buffer overflow / denial of service vulnerability patched in osip v5.0.

Code
`Antisip's libosip2 v4.1.0 is vulnerable to heap buffer overflows in the following functions while parsing SIP messages and leads to a DoS if glibc hardening is enabled.  
1. *osip_body_to_str*  
2. *_osip_message_to_str*  
  
All files for reproducing the issues have been filed in the bug tracker [1][2] and have since been fixed in upcoming osip version 5.0.0 [3]. I wonder if the report is sufficient to mandate CVEs. Feedback welcome.
